#5ec568 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5ec568 is composed of 36.9% red, 77.3%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.2%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 125.8 degrees, a saturation of 47% and a lightness of 57.1%. #5ec568 color hex could be obtained by blending #bcffd0 with #008b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#5ec568

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040c05 is the darkest color, while #fdf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#5ec568

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#919291 is the less saturated color, while #2bf83f is the most saturated one.
